Read MoreSome foods are associated with certain times of the year and their consumption is very seasonal. One of these products is gluttons, a substitute for the eels that we usually eat at Christmas time -because it is the time to catch eel fry- but we can eat at any time since the gulas are made with fish paste And they are available all year.

Read MoreThe chorizo hash, zorza, jijas, chichas, or also chichos, is a typical Galician, Asturian, Alavés, Leonese, Palentino, Valladolid and Burgos products, although it can also be found in other regions. It is a preparation that is made with the inside of the sausages, or with minced and marinated meat.
